Maryland State Retirement & Pension System raised its stake in Tanger Inc. (NYSE:SKT – Free Report) by 0.9% in the 4th qu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 37,277 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ock after purchasing an additional 349 shares during the period. Maryland State Retirement & Pension System’s holdings in Tanger were worth $1,272,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Tanger Price Performance
Shares of NYSE:SKT opened at $31.87 on Friday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.13, a current ratio of 0.44 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.09. The company has a market cap of $3.59 billion, a P/E ratio of 36.63, a PEG ratio of 2.97 and a beta of 1.88. Tanger Inc. has a 52 week low of $25.94 and a 52 week high of $37.57. The company has a 50-day moving average price of $33.65 and a 200 day moving average price of $33.95.
Tanger Announces Dividend
The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, February 14th. Shareholders of record on Friday, January 31st were issued a $0.275 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, January 31st. This represents a $1.10 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 3.45%. Tanger’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 126.44%.

Tanger Profile
Tanger Inc (NYSE: SKT) is a leading owner and operator of outlet and open-air retail shopping destinations, with over 43 years of expertise in the retail and outlet shopping industries. Tanger’s portfolio of 38 outlet centers, one adjacent managed center and one open-air lifestyle center comprises over 15 million square feet well positioned across tourist destinations and vibrant markets in 20 U.S.
